Feds urge seniors to examine drug coverage

By Susan M. Cover November 10, 2008 11:58 AM

AUGUSTA -- Federal officials visited the state today to remind Medicare-eligible Mainers to check their prescription drug coverage to make sure it's the most appropriate and affordable of the 46 plans available.

"Plans change, you change, shop and compare," said Tevi D. Troy, the deputy secretary of Health and Human Services.

Between Nov. 15 and Dec. 31, those enrolled can change their plan to best reflect their current needs.

Here's how to examine your coverage:

• Call 1-800-633-4227 to get help from a trained Medicare representative.

• Visit www.medicare.gov to get an estimate of your out-of-pocket costs for the year.

• See the listing of plans in your Medicare & You handbook.

• Locally, you can get help from Spectrum Generations, at 1-800-639-1553.
